Innisfree Glossy Lip Lacquer.
Originally priced at 8000 won, I was able to purchase this item (and a few other skincare basics) for half the price at the Innisfree store in Hongdae. The store had a huge sale event happening back then - and by huge, I mean 50% off on ALL items.
Shade #6 Burgundy Pink.
The Innisfree Glossy Lip Lacquer comes in a very simple packaging - just this transparent plastic tube with a white cap. If you're fussy when it comes to product packaging and is the type who reads every little detail of the product ingredients, you might be a little disappointed with this one. Because save for the brand name and the official website, everything else on the tube is written in Hangul.

Expiry date at the bottom. This product is good for two years. :)
There are ten shades to choose from in the Glossy Lip Lacquer line, and turns out, this shade is one of their bestsellers. I would have gladly bought a few other shades from this collection but aside from the one that I purchased, only shades #1 (Transparent), #4 (Pomegranate Red), and #10 (Coral Orange) were in stock.

Now here's how the product looks like uncapped. It comes with the usual doe-foot applicator, which allows for easy-breezy application. The lip lacquer has a nice subtle scent which fades away within seconds of application.

And while the shade name is Burgundy Pink, this product looks more like a blue-based burgundy when swatched. I love its deep plummy hue! :)

As for the formula and coverage, it's neither sticky nor oily and does not dry out rapidly like other lip glosses. Yes, this product is actually a lip gloss despite being named a 'lip lacquer'.

That being said, its wear time is relatively shorter than that of a regular lip lacquer - around three or four hours, before the color fades  into a lovely stain on your lips.

It also has a pretty decent opacity with intense color to boot. I love how it hydrates my lips and how it makes them look plump and healthy. The matte lip products that I brought with me to Korea have actually taken a backseat, as lip glosses like this are more comfortable to wear in this cold and dry weather.
